so there is no way to specify a hard limit on 32-bit? Has that always been the case?

@cshung
Copy link
Contributor Author

cshung commented May 6, 2023

so there is no way to specify a hard limit on 32-bit? Has that always been the case?

Yes, we should not have a heap_hard_limit for 32-bit. In fact, we asserted that fact at the beginning of gc_heap::virtual_commit.
